In the diagram below, GH is parallel to DE . If GH is 3 more than EH FH=10, and DE=12 find the length of EH. Figures are not nec
steposvetlana [31]

Answer: 5

Step-by-step explanation:

Since \overline{GH} \parallel \overline{DE}, by the corresponding angles theorem, \angle FGH \cong \angle FDE, \angle FHG \cong \angle FED. This means \triangle FGH \sim \triangle FDE by AA.

As corresponding sides of similar triangles are proportional,

\frac{10}{x+3}=\frac{10+x}{12}\\(10)(12)=(10+x)(x+3)\\120=x^{2}+13x+30\\x^{2}+13x-90=0\\(x+18)(x-5)=0\\x=-18, 5
However, as distance must be positive, we consider the positive solution, x=5.

Therefore, the answer is <u>5</u>
